About Us: The Scotsman Group is Scotland’s largest and most diverse hospitality group, with a collection of over 40 venues across Scotland including bars, restaurants, hotels and more.

The Role: As Banqueting Manager, your role will include:

  • Carrying out all daily operations of the Conference and Banqueting areas.
  • Ensure there is open communications at all times between the operational team and sales team.
  • Ensure that all guests are given prompt, attentive service at all times.
  • Ensure that all front of house areas are well presented, and ensure that all maintenance work carried out by the in-house team is up-to-date.
  • Conduct relevant stock takes and equipment inventory as required.
  • Liaise with guests and deal with any complaints as necessary.
  • Encourage teamwork, cooperation, productivity and a positive attitude within the working environment.
  • Complete all necessary daily reports and departmental banking.
  • Produce department rotas and ensure that daily staffing levels are in line with business levels and in accordance with budgeted ratios.
  • Ensure all procedures in regard to costs, wastage, breakages, security, stock control are carried out in accordance with company procedures.
  • Ensure all required standards and procedures of the company are met.

The Person: The ideal candidate will have:

  • Hold the appropriate food safety certificate.
  • Personal Licence Holder.
  • Experience of Master of Ceremonies role.
  • Experience in a similar role.
  • Great leadership skills and enjoy working as part of a team in a social environment.
  • The ability to communicate at all levels.
  • A strong commercial awareness.
  • Availability to work shifts, including evenings and weekends as per business needs.
